Alto Sutton Manor, Mill Valley,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Alto Sutton Manor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Alto Sutton Manor Studio Apartments | $2,330 | $2,200 | $2,850 |
Alto Sutton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,097 | $2,800 | $7,660 |
| Alto Sutton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,438 | $3,045 | $7,528 |
| Alto Sutton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$11,184 | $5,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Alto Sutton Manor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Alto Sutton Manor with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Alto Sutton Manor is at Eagle Rock Apartments listed at $2,600.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Alto Sutton Manor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Alto Sutton Manor is $4,097.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Alto Sutton Manor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Alto Sutton Manor is a 832 square feet unit starting from $4,799 at Harbor Point.
